Transaction 21babbe0212c37057fe4a8ffdc9e80436819b5c3762551eb81a05dba9e38d59f
1 Input
1 Output
-
21babbe0212c37057fe4a8ffdc9e80436819b5c3762551eb81a05dba9e38d59f: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 88eb20f6ea5ef31e0e687692218d12df6a22c2196890ff6e8829be1b273e0dc8
- address
- bc1p3r4jpah2tme3urngw6fzrrgjma4z9ssedzg07m5g9xlpkfe7phyq44qqze